Background
Hydroponics is a novel soilless cultivation mode of plants, also called nutrient solution cultivation, and the core of the hydroponics is that the root systems of the plants are directly soaked in nutrient solution, and the nutrient solution can replace soil and provide growth factors such as water, nutrients, oxygen and the like for the plants, so that the plants can normally grow.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Please refer to fig. 1-4, a multifunctional intelligent constant temperature water culture tank, which comprises a water tank 1, wherein two sides of the top of the water tank 1 are respectively bolted with a sleeve 2, the inside of the sleeve 2 is sleeved with a support rod 3, the top of the support rod 3 is bolted with a shell 4, the inside of the shell 4 is respectively bolted with a heater 5 and a humidifier 6, the bottom of the shell 4 is bolted with a temperature and humidity sensor 7, the top of the water tank 1 and the bottom of the shell 4 are respectively provided with a plurality of grooves 8, the inside of the grooves 8 is spliced with a baffle 9, the inside of the water tank 1 is provided with a culture plate 10, and the inside of the culture plate 10 is provided with a plurality of culture holes 11.
Further, threaded sleeve 12 has been bolted on one side of sleeve pipe 2, and threaded sleeve 12's inside threaded connection has fixing bolt 13, through setting up fixing bolt 13, can effectively carry out spacing fixed to bracing piece 3.
Further, the supporting blocks 14 are bolted to two sides of the interior of the water tank 1, the bottom of the culture plate 10 is in contact with the supporting blocks 14, and the culture plate 10 can be effectively supported by the supporting blocks 14.
Further, a control panel 15 is bolted to the front surface of the housing 4, and the heater 5 and the humidifier 6 can be effectively controlled by the control panel 15.
Further, a drain valve 16 is bolted to the front surface of the water tank 1, one end of the drain valve 16 is communicated with the inside of the water tank 1, and the water in the water tank 1 can be effectively discharged by the drain valve 16.
Further, the both sides of water tank 1 bottom all are bolted to spacing sleeve 17, and the both sides at casing 4 top all are bolted to gag lever post 18, through setting up gag lever post 18 and stop sleeve 17, can stack a plurality of the device.
The working principle is as follows: the device shows temperature and humidity on control panel 15 through the cooperation of temperature and humidity sensor 7, operation control panel 15 controls the inside temperature and humidity of the device afterwards through the cooperation of heater 5 and humidifier 6, thereby the person of facilitating the use uses, can take baffle 9 out from the inside of recess 8 after the plant grows up, stimulate casing 4 afterwards and drive bracing piece 3 and slide in the inside of sleeve pipe 2, twist fixing bolt 13 afterwards, make fixing bolt 13 carry out spacing fixed to bracing piece 3 through the cooperation of thread bush 12, then can select the baffle 9 of high adaptation to insert the inside to recess 8, thereby can realize highly adjusting according to the plant.
